什么是用于服务器的正确的用户代理?

问题描述:

对于Filepicker.io我们构建了“从网址抓取”,但某些网站对未通过User-Agent头部不满意。我可以像其他answers中建议的那样使用股票浏览器用户代理,但作为一个好的网络公民,我想知道是否有更合适的用户代理来设置请求另一个服务器数据的服务器?什么是用于服务器的正确的用户代理?

取决于您编写服务器的语言。例如,Python的urllib将默认值设置为User-agent: Python-urllib/2.1,但您可以轻松将其设置为User-agent: filepicker.io/<your-version-here>或其他语言特定的内容(如果您愿意的话)。

+0

很难用'product-name/version-number'出错 –